About Gainesville, FL
As a Travel Occupational Therapist in Gainesville, FL here's what you should know:Cost of Living
- The cost of living in Gainesville, FL is slightly lower than the national average, making it an affordable option for travel nurses.
- Wages generally match up with the lower cost of living, providing good value for healthcare professionals.
Weather
- Gainesville experiences hot and humid summers with average highs of 90°F and mild winters with average lows of 42°F.
- The climate is generally pleasant, with occasional rainfall throughout the year.
Furnished Housing
- Short term rentals and furnished housing options are relatively easy to find in Gainesville, especially due to the university's presence.
- Many apartment complexes and rental agencies offer flexible lease terms to accommodate travel nurses.
Transportation
- Gainesville is car-friendly, with well-maintained roads and highways.
- Public transportation options include bus services operated by the Regional Transit System (RTS), providing convenient access to different parts of the city.
Demographics
- Gainesville is a diverse community with a mix of college students, families, and retirees.
- The city has a relatively young population due to the university's influence.
- Common health issues may include allergies due to the abundant greenery and warm climate.
- Gainesville also has a notable population of travel nurses, creating a supportive network for healthcare professionals.
Things to Do
- Gainesville offers a variety of activities including a vibrant restaurant scene with diverse cuisines, art galleries, live music venues, and sports events.
- Outdoor enthusiasts can explore the natural beauty of nearby parks, springs, and hiking trails, while cultural attractions like museums and theaters provide enriching experiences for residents and visitors.
